أهلا. أنا أستخدم kubernetes 1.8.1 وأحاول إنشاء الكتلة باستخدام calico 2.6.2.
لقد قمت بتكوين كل شيء كما يقول doc ، ولكن عندما أقوم بتشغيل kubeadm join
على جهاز آخر ، فإنه يستمر في الفشل عند تشغيل حجرة calico-node بحالة CrashLoopBackOff
.
يبدو أن الحاوية الأولى ( install-cni
) من الكبسولة تعمل بشكل جيد ، والحاوية الثانية ( calico-node
) تفشل مع الرسائل التالية:
$ kubectl logs calico-node-zt9hd calico-node -n kube-system
Skipping datastore connection test
ERROR: Unable to access datastore to query node configuration
Terminating
Calico node failed to start
ما الخطأ الذي افعله؟
@ kubernetes / sig-cluster-life-bugs
أعتقد أنك بحاجة إلى تمرير --pod-network-cidr=192.168.0.0/16
كما هو موضح في https://kubernetes.io/docs/setup/independent/create-cluster-kubeadm/
إذا لم يفلح ذلك ، فأعد فتح هذه المشكلة في مستودع Calico ، فهذه ليست مشكلة في Kubernetes.
شكرا!
التعليق الأكثر فائدة
أعتقد أنك بحاجة إلى تمرير
--pod-network-cidr=192.168.0.0/16
كما هو موضح في https://kubernetes.io/docs/setup/independent/create-cluster-kubeadm/إذا لم يفلح ذلك ، فأعد فتح هذه المشكلة في مستودع Calico ، فهذه ليست مشكلة في Kubernetes.
شكرا!